openapi: 3.1.0 info: title: Sitecore CDP REST Audit Download Orders API description: The Sitecore CDP REST API provides synchronous access to retrieve, create, update, and delete data stored in Sitecore Customer Data Platform. It exposes guest profiles, orders, order items, order contacts, order consumers, and data extensions through standard HTTP methods. Developers use this API to build integrations that read or write customer data programmatically, enabling use cases such as audience segmentation, data enrichment, and reporting. Authentication uses HTTP Basic Auth with a client key and API token obtained from the CDP instance settings.
